Transaction 22be7848faa70d09a2e159637f30c6147a116a24265e41b4bed507b95084e8fe
1 Input
2 Outputs
- 22be7848faa70d09a2e159637f30c6147a116a24265e41b4bed507b95084e8fe:0
- 22be7848faa70d09a2e159637f30c6147a116a24265e41b4bed507b95084e8fe:1
value 17000000
address 1HhabN3ea45iPaBfL9KXsdSJrd5rkQ8DxB
value 737022
address 12cXrpgM7huLjQd6kiFVLgmiyECzGngcJM